How to Create an Online Learning Platform: Your Ultimate Guide

To create an online learning platform, start by defining your target audience and educational goals. Then, choose the right technology stack for building your platform.

Creating an online learning platform can be a transformative venture, both educationally and economically. In an era where e-learning has become integral to our daily lives, such a platform must offer value, quality, and ease of access to stand out. [Create an Online Learning Platform.]

Prospective platform creators should conduct thorough market research to understand their niche and user needs. It’s crucial to select the appropriate features, whether for coursework delivery, interactive forums, or user tracking, that will resonate with users and encourage engagement. A successful platform seamlessly combines these aspects with a user-friendly interface that learners and educators find intuitive. Ensuring your platform is compatible with various devices enhances accessibility, making education just a click away for anyone with an internet connection. Consider these foundational elements and you’re well on your way to establishing a go-to online educational resource. [Create an Online Learning Platform.]

The Rise Of E-learning

The digital age has transformed learning. Online platforms now bring education to your fingertips. With the right device and internet connection, anyone, anywhere, can learn anything. This shift to digital education opens up a world of possibilities. Teachers can reach more students. Learners can study at their own pace. E-learning reshapes how knowledge is accessed, consumed, and shared.

Market Growth Statistics

The e-learning market is booming. Below, you’ll find key statistics that show its impact.

  • Global reach: E-learning knows no borders.
  • Revenue rise: Billions in growth show its potential.
  • Users increase: Millions more join online learning every year.
Year Market Size User Growth
2020 $200 Billion 5%
2021 $250 Billion 10%
2022 $300 Billion 15%

These figures highlight the upward trajectory of online learning. [Create an Online Learning Platform.]

Success Stories In Online Education

Many online platforms have achieved great success. Let’s look at some examples.

  1. Khan Academy: Free education for anyone.
  2. Coursera: Courses from top universities.
  3. Udemy: Learn new skills at a low cost.

These success stories show that online learning platforms can thrive.

How to Create an Online Learning Platform: Your Ultimate Guide


Identify Your Niche

Creating an online learning platform starts with a crucial step: Identify Your Niche. By pinpointing a specific area to focus on, your platform can serve a distinct audience. Let’s explore how to recognize and dominate your part of the educational landscape. [Create an Online Learning Platform.]

Analyzing Market Demands

To identify where your platform fits, start by analyzing what learners seek. Consider these key steps:

  • Study current trends in e-learning.
  • Identify gaps in the market.
  • Survey potential customers about their needs.
  • Look at competitor offerings and find areas to stand out.

Use tools like Google Trends and engage in forums to understand what is in demand. Research is your compass to a successful niche.

Choosing A Specialty

With market research done, it’s time to choose your specialty. Here’s how to make a well-informed decision: [Create an Online Learning Platform.]

  1. Review analysis findings and list possible niches.
  2. Select niches with high interest but low competition.
  3. Check the feasibility of content creation within those niches.
  4. Pick a specialty that aligns with your passion and expertise.

The right specialty leads to a platform that’s unique and valuable.

Remember, specificity is key – a targeted niche will help you create sharp, focused content that students love. [Create an Online Learning Platform.]

Understanding Your Audience

Creating an online learning platform requires a deep understanding of who will be using it. Identify your target learners to tailor the learning experience to their needs. This ensures the content is relevant, engaging, and effective. By knowing your audience, you can improve course completion rates and learner satisfaction. [Create an Online Learning Platform.]

Creating Learner Personas

Begin by developing detailed learner personas. These are fictional representations of your ideal users. Personas include information on demographics, learning goals, and challenges. Use surveys and interviews to gather data. [Create an Online Learning Platform.]

Element Description
Age Common age range of learners.
Education Level Highest completed education.
Learning Goals What learners aim to achieve.
Challenges Obstacles in the learning process.

Tailoring Content To Learner Needs

After defining your learner personas, customize content to fit their unique needs. Interactive elements and adaptive quizzes can address various learning styles.

  • Use visual aids for visual learners.
  • Include audio resources for auditory learners.
  • Create hands-on tasks for kinesthetic learners.

Ensure the platform offers diverse learning materials to cater to all preferences. This approach helps learners stay engaged and retain information effectively. [Create an Online Learning Platform.]

How to Create an Online Learning Platform: Your Ultimate Guide


Essential Features Of An Online Platform

Building an online learning platform? You must add certain features. These features make your platform helpful and easy to use. Let’s look at what your site needs to succeed.

User Interface Considerations

User Interface (UI) is what your users see and interact with. A good UI makes learning fun and easy. Here are key UI considerations: [Create an Online Learning Platform.]

  • Simple Layout: Users find what they need without trouble.
  • Responsive Design: The site works on phones, tablets, and computers.
  • Accessible: Everyone, including people with disabilities, can use it.
  • Fast Loading: Pages load quickly for a smooth experience.

Course Management And Interaction Tools

These tools are the heart of your platform. They help create and manage courses. They also let users interact. Think about these features:

Feature Description
Content Upload Teachers add videos, PDFs, and slides easily.
Progress Tracking Students check their course progress anytime.
Assessment Tools Quizzes and assignment submissions are built-in.
Discussion Boards A space for students to ask questions and share ideas.

Remember, great interaction tools make learning active, not passive. Students and teachers talk and share, just like in a real classroom. [Create an Online Learning Platform.]

Developing Your Content

Creating an online learning platform starts with captivating content. Your courses need to thrill learners. Unique, well-crafted lessons are the backbone of a successful e-learning experience. Let’s explore crafting courses that stand out.

Designing Engaging Courses

Think like a learner. What makes a course unforgettable? It’s a mixture of relevance, challenge, and fun. Start by setting clear learning objectives. [Create an Online Learning Platform.]

  • Identify your audience’s needs.
  • Align material with those needs.
  • Structure your content.

Use storytelling to connect ideas. Break complex topics into short, digestible sections. Engage with real-world examples. Assess progress through quizzes and feedback.

Multimedia And Interactive Elements

Humans love visuals. Enhance learning with images, videos, and infographics. Use multimedia to explain complex ideas.

Element Benefit Example
Videos Show real-life application Demonstrations
Audio Clarify pronunciation Language lessons
Infographics Summarize concepts Data representation

Interactive elements keep learners engaged and improve retention. Consider:

  1. Interactive timelines
  2. Drag-and-drop activities
  3. Simulations

Feedback elements like quizzes and surveys reinforce learning. They give immediate insights into student understanding.

Choosing The Right Technology

Before launching an online learning platform, selecting the right technology is crucial. This choice impacts your platform’s flexibility, functionality, and user experience. Two main routes exist: custom-building your solution or using a third-party service. Each option has its unique benefits and considerations. [Create an Online Learning Platform.]

Custom-build Vs. Third-party Solutions

Custom-build options offer full control over features. They allow tailoring to specific needs. Third-party solutions save time with pre-built components. Yet, they may limit customization.

  • Cost: Custom solutions often require higher upfront investment
  • Time: Third-party services can launch quicker
  • Scalability: Custom-built can scale as needed; third-party depends on the provider

Must-have Technical Specifications

For an optimal online learning experience, certain technical specifications are a must. These ensure the platform runs smoothly and meets user needs. [Create an Online Learning Platform.]

Feature Details
Responsive Design Adapts to desktop, tablet, and mobile screens for accessibility
User-Friendly Interface Easy navigation and intuitive controls for users of all levels
Integration Capabilities Allows link with other tools and software for a cohesive experience
Data Security Protect user data with encryption and comply with regulations
Scalability Supports growth without performance loss

Note: A reliable hosting service is also critical as it affects uptime and speed.

Monetizing Your Platform

After crafting an educational hub, it’s time to make it profitable. Think of your online learning platform as a treasure chest. To fill it, you need smart ways to get gold coins from your treasure seekers. Let’s dive into the sea of possibilities, exploring how you can generate a steady stream of income from your very own digital academy. [Create an Online Learning Platform.]

Subscription Models And Pricing Strategies

Choose a subscription model that keeps learners coming back for more. Like a buffet, give customers a taste of everything with a ‘one price, all access’ pass. Here’s how: 

    • Monthly/Yearly Plans: Offer a variety of time-based subscriptions. Think short for the curious and long for the dedicated.
    • Course Bundles: Pair related courses. It attracts learners looking to master a specific skill set.
    • Free Trial Periods: Give a sneak peek. It’s like letting someone smell fresh cookies, so they can’t resist buying a dozen.

Set smart prices that reflect the value you’re giving. To find the sweet spot, consider these:

    1. Check competitor prices. Don’t be the most expensive unless you’re offering something extraordinary.
    2. Understand your audience’s wallet size. Charge what they can happily pay.
    3. Test different prices. See which one brings more learners and more smiles to your bank account.

Integrating E-commerce Capabilities

Embed e-commerce into your platform like putting wheels on a cart. It rolls smoothly towards success. Make sure users can: [Create an Online Learning Platform.]

  • Shop with ease: A simple, secure checkout process keeps them happy.
  • Make secure payments: Use trustworthy payment gateways to keep their gold coins safe.
  • Access all devices: Whether on phones, tablets, or PCs, ensure students can buy courses anytime, anywhere.

Display a vivid course marketplace with clear categories. Use images and descriptions like colorful signposts helping learners to find their path.

Add features such as: [Create an Online Learning Platform.]

  • Reviews and Ratings: Showcase learner feedback like shining stars guiding new navigators.
  • Upselling and Cross-Selling: Suggest additional courses. It’s like offering a map to hidden treasures right when learners are most excited to explore.

Marketing Your E-learning Platform

An online learning platform needs students to thrive. Smart marketing strategies put your courses in front of eager learners. Let’s explore how to captivate your audience and make your e-learning platform a buzzing hub of knowledge. [Create an Online Learning Platform.]

Building Brand Awareness

People must know your platform to sign up for courses. Brand awareness grows over time. It’s crucial. Here’s how to make your e-learning platform the talk of the town:

  • Use social media to share tips and course snippets. Engage with your audience.
  • Start a blog. Post valuable content regularly.
  • Collaborate with influencers who believe in lifelong learning.
  • Offer free webinars. Tease your courses’ quality.

Lead Generation And Conversion Techniques

Generating leads is just the beginning. Conversion is key. Here’s how to turn prospects into students:

Technique Description Impact
Email Marketing Send courses and discounts to subscribers. Drives sign-ups
Landing Pages Create pages for specific courses with signup forms. Boosts enrollment
Retargeting Ads Show ads to visitors who leave your site without enrolling. Recaptures interest

Use strong calls to action. Focus on your platform’s benefits. Show success stories. Entice with limited-time offers to create urgency. [Create an Online Learning Platform.]

Ensuring Platform Security

Securing an online learning platform is not just a feature; it’s essential. With cybersecurity threats on the rise, building trust with your users stands on the robustness of your platform’s security measures. To protect sensitive information and ensure a safe learning environment, adherence to data protection and privacy laws is paramount. Let’s dive into how you can fortify your e-learning platform against potential threats.

Data Protection And Privacy Laws

Compliance with data protection laws is non-negotiable. The General Data Protection Regulation (GDPR) and other international standards like the California Consumer Privacy Act (CCPA) set the baseline for what you need to do. [Create an Online Learning Platform.]

  • Conduct a thorough audit of the data you collect.
  • Implement policies that comply with global standards.
  • Ensure transparency in your data handling practices.
Legal Framework Key Requirements
GDPR User consent, data minimization
CCPA Consumer rights to privacy, data access

Securing User Information

The protection of user data is crucial to prevent unauthorized access and breaches. Incorporate leading-edge security practices to keep user information safe.

  1. Use encryption for data at rest and in transit.
  2. Require strong passwords and multi-factor authentication.
  3. Regularly update and patch your platform’s software.

Regular security audits and penetration testing can reveal vulnerabilities. Addressing these promptly maintains the integrity of your platform. [Create an Online Learning Platform.]

Remember, a secure platform is a trusted platform. Take these steps seriously to build confidence among your users and ensure a safe online learning experience.

Feedback And Continuous Improvement

Building an online learning platform is just the start. The journey continues with fine-tuning the system for a better user experience. Consider the platform a living entity that grows and improves. This is where ‘Feedback and Continuous Improvement’ comes into play. Embrace user feedback and make data-driven decisions to develop the platform. Now let’s look at two vital steps in this ongoing process. [Create an Online Learning Platform.]

Collecting Learner Feedback

Understanding what learners need and want is crucial. Use surveys and questionnaires to gather their thoughts. Don’t forget about direct communication channels. Users may prefer to share through chat or email. 

Analyze the feedback with care. Look for common patterns and points of interest. Here’s how to organize feedback: [Create an Online Learning Platform.]

  • Course Content: Is it engaging and informative?
  • User Experience: Is the platform easy to navigate?
  • Technical Issues: Are there bugs or glitches?
  • Additional Features Request: What extra tools do users need?

Implementing Updates And New Features

Feedback is gold, but it’s what you do with it that truly matters. Create an action plan. This plan leads to updates and new features. Agile development methods work well here. Deliver changes in small, manageable increments.

Communicate changes to your users. Let them know their voices were heard. Celebrate the improvements together. Here’s an example of an update plan:

Month Feedback Focus Planned Update
January User Interface Revamped Dashboard
February Interactive Content New Quiz Features
March Support Channels 24/7 Chat Support

Track the impact of each update. Ensure the changes have a positive effect. Repeat the feedback loop. This turns your platform into a dynamic learning environment that always aims for excellence.

How to Create an Online Learning Platform: Your Ultimate Guide


Frequently Asked Questions For How To Create An Online Learning Platform

How Do I Create An Online Education Platform?

To create an online education platform, start by identifying your niche and target audience. Select a reliable hosting service and choose a functional platform software like Moodle or Teachable. Design your website with user-friendly interfaces, and curate engaging, educational content.

Finally, implement marketing strategies to attract learners.

How Do You Build A Successful E-learning Platform?

To build a successful e-learning platform, conduct thorough market research, ensure intuitive design, provide quality content, employ engaging teaching methods, and offer strong community support. Prioritize user experience and regular updates to maintain relevance and encourage learner retention. [Create an Online Learning Platform.]

What Does An E-learning Platform Need?

An e-learning platform requires engaging content, interactive tools, a user-friendly interface, reliable technology, and strong community support. It should also provide assessment features and accessible resources for diverse learners.

How Do I Host An E-learning Website?

Choose a reliable web hosting service specializing in e-learning platforms. Select a scalable hosting plan to support your content and user base. Install an e-learning content management system (CMS) like Moodle. Configure your portal with the necessary plugins and themes. Secure your website with SSL certification. [Create an Online Learning Platform.]


Embarking on the journey of creating an online learning platform can be transformative. Remember, user experience is key. Keep content engaging and navigation intuitive. Embrace feedback, iterating for excellence. With dedication, your platform will not just educate, but inspire learners worldwide.

Your educational vision is within reach—launch boldly.